Ador Welding has released its latest shareholding reports, covering the third quarter and the fiscal year ending on (Q3-Dec 2024-2025).This detailed report examines who owns shares, including Promoters, promoter groups, Foreign investors, public investors, and government entities.

Promoters’ shareholding decreased from 56.94% in September 2024- to 53.24% in December 2024-. This reduction indicates that the promoters’ control over Company has weakened during this period.The percentage of shares held by the public increased from 31.02% in September 2024-2025 to 36.39% in December 2024-2025.This change suggests that the public’s investment in the company grew during the quarter.Domestic Institutional Investor’s (DII) shareholding decreased slightly from 12% in September 2024- to 10.31% in December 2024 , indicating that domestic institutions reduced their -1.69 stake in the company.FIIs (Foreign Institutional Investors): There was a significant increase from 0.04% in September 2024-2025 to 0.06% in December 2024-2025. This suggests that foreign institutions grew their investments 0.02 in the company during the quarter.
